Transaction 90e26f3fa80ca96f9dba07e7f18151033ebf563e64f947b29d4bdf037f46a811
1 Input
1 Output
-
90e26f3fa80ca96f9dba07e7f18151033ebf563e64f947b29d4bdf037f46a811:0
- value
- 536769
- script pubkey
- OP_0 OP_PUSHBYTES_20 efc867b441768c8848479909b3f0c7be1953a78e
- address
- bc1qalyx0dzpw6xgsjz8nyym8ux8hcv48fuwvk5hrw